    You do not need calipers. Order pads for your car and the caliper brackets and rotors from the Monte. As stated, you will also need the hardware kit to get the rubber boots that cover the caliper slide pins. I just did this a little over a month ago and it is a nice upgrade.

    From my understanding you don't NEED to get new calipers. You need the brackets, rotors, and pads along with the sleeves for the bracket and correct bolt. This would give you more pad contact patch on the rotor which would increase your stopping power. Adding on the dual piston calipers and even larger brake pads provides even more stopping power. If your on a budget I'd honestly just go with stock for right now and save up to get a nice set of 12" dual piston calipers and parts for the upgrade. Then you can paint them and do other such things to make it a nice clean upgrade.

    Go to rockauto and look up the caliper for the Monte. If you click on the part number, they give you a list of all cars that part cross references to. It is a long list so you shouldn't have to look to hard to find one of them in a junk yard.

    As far as it not being much, I wouldn't say that. A different caliper is less of an improvement than bigger rotors or better pads. If money doesn't matter, you should do all three, but don't get cheap pads so that you can do the 12" upgrade. Better stock parts are better than an upgrade with cheap stuff.
